Understanding the Power of Billboard Advertising

Billboard advertising, in its simplest form, involves placing advertisements on large outdoor boards in high-traffic areas such as highways, major intersections, or busy urban centers. While billboards may only present a brief message to passing motorists or pedestrians, their impact and reach should not be underestimated.

Firstly, billboards allow businesses to target a wide audience. Unlike digital ads that can be closed or ignored, billboards are placed strategically in highly visible locations, ensuring exposure to a large number of potential customers.

Furthermore, billboards offer a unique advantage in terms of brand recognition and recall. When consumers repeatedly see a billboard along their daily commute, it creates a lasting impression in their minds. This repetitive exposure enhances brand awareness, making it more likely for potential customers to remember and consider your mortgage lending business in the future.

Lastly, billboards have the power to capture attention and evoke emotions through impactful visuals and concise messaging. As humans, we are naturally drawn to eye-catching images and concise information. By leveraging this innate human behavior, billboard advertising holds the potential to make a lasting impact on your target audience.

Firstly, billboards allow mortgage lenders to reach both online and offline audiences. While digital marketing primarily targets individuals who are actively searching for mortgage-related information online, billboards reach a wider audience, including those who may not be actively looking for mortgage services but might be considering buying a home in the future. By capturing the attention of these potential homebuyers, billboards can generate awareness and interest that may not have otherwise been reached through digital channels.

Secondly, billboards provide a tangible presence that positions your mortgage lending business as trustworthy and established. In an industry where trust and credibility are crucial, having a physical presence in the form of billboards can help build confidence in potential clients and differentiate your business from competitors solely relying on digital advertising.

Lastly, billboards can convey a sense of local expertise. By strategically placing billboards in specific locations, such as near local landmarks or in communities you serve, your mortgage lending business can showcase its understanding of the local market and build trust with potential customers.

Choosing the Right Locations for Your Billboards

Once you have a clear understanding of your target audience, it’s time to choose the right locations for your billboards. Location is key in maximizing the visibility and impact of your billboard campaign.

Consider high-traffic areas that align with your target audience demographics. For example, if your mortgage lending business focuses on luxury homes, placing billboards near exclusive neighborhoods or upscale shopping districts can effectively reach your desired audience. On the other hand, if you cater to first-time homebuyers, consider billboards near residential areas with younger populations, like near universities or in up-and-coming neighborhoods.

Additionally, consider the visibility and positioning of the billboards within the chosen locations. Select billboards that are easily visible from major roads and intersections, ensuring that passing motorists and pedestrians can quickly and easily read your messages.

Deciding on the Duration of Your Campaign

The duration of your billboard campaign is a crucial factor in its overall success. Too short of a campaign may not generate enough exposure and awareness, while too long can lead to billboard fatigue, causing the messages to lose impact.

Typically, a campaign duration of 4-8 weeks is recommended for maximum effectiveness. This time frame allows for sufficient repetition and exposure, making it more likely for potential customers to remember your mortgage lending business. Additionally, shorter campaigns allow for periodic refreshing of your ads, ensuring they stay relevant and captivating throughout the entire duration.

Essential Elements of a Successful Billboard Ad

A successful billboard ad should have a clear, concise, and captivating message. Keep in mind that most people will only have a few seconds to absorb the information while passing by. Use a punchy headline that conveys the unique value proposition of your mortgage lending business. Focus on the key benefits and differentiators that will appeal to your target audience.

Additionally, include contact information prominently to make it easy for interested individuals to reach out to your business. This can be in the form of a phone number, website URL, or even a QR code for easy scanning with smartphones.

Using Visuals to Attract Attention

Visual elements play a crucial role in capturing attention and leaving a lasting impression on your audience. Use eye-catching images or graphics that relate to the mortgage lending industry or evoke emotions associated with homeownership. However, ensure that the visuals are not overly cluttered or distracting, as simplicity is key for effective billboard design.

Additionally, choose colors that align with your brand and contrast well for maximum visibility. Utilize large and bold fonts for easy readability, even from a distance.

Crafting a Clear and Compelling Message

Alongside visuals, the message on your billboard must be clear and easily understandable. Keep the text concise and limit it to essential information. Long paragraphs or complex messages will likely be ignored or lost on the audience.

Use impactful words and phrases that convey a sense of urgency or exclusivity. For example, “Lowest Mortgage Rates in Town!” or “Limited Time Offer – Act Now!” These types of messages create a sense of value and compel potential customers to take action or inquire further about your mortgage lending services.

Tracking Leads and Conversions from Billboard Ads

Incorporate unique tracking mechanisms, such as dedicated phone numbers or custom landing pages, to measure the leads and conversions generated from your billboard ads. This data will provide valuable insights into the effectiveness of your campaign and enable you to make data-driven decisions for future marketing efforts. Track the number of phone calls, website visits, or form submissions resulting from your billboards to gauge their impact on your mortgage lending business.

Evaluating the ROI of Your Billboard Advertising

Calculating the return on investment (ROI) of your billboard advertising campaign is essential to determine its overall success. Compare the cost of the campaign, including design, production, and billboard rental fees, to the leads or conversions generated from the campaign. This analysis will help you understand the financial viability of billboard advertising and assess whether it should be included in your future marketing strategies.
